Whangārei Court Appearance Follows Ongoing Investigation
An 18-year-old appeared in Whangārei District Court on Friday, July 5, following an investigation by local authorities. While details remain limited, officials confirmed that additional charges are still pending against the individual, and the investigation is ongoing.
Police have stated they are not currently seeking any other individuals in connection with the case. The ongoing nature of the inquiry suggests a complex situation, and authorities are urging anyone with information to come forward.
